I. Ukubuka Okuningiliziwe kanye Nokusetshenziswa Okubalulekile Kwezinto Zochungechunge lwe-ASTM A335
IIzinga le-ASTM A335ihlanganisa amazinga ahlukahlukene amapayipi angenamthungo ensimbi ye-ferritic alloy; ngenxa yokwehluka kokwakheka kwamakhemikhali kanye nezakhiwo zemishini, ibanga ngalinye lifanelana nokushisa okuthile, ingcindezi, kanye nezindawo ezigqwalayo.
1. A335 P5(Kulingana namabanga asekhaya12Cr5Mo/1Cr5Mo)
I-P5 ingenye yamazinga amele kakhulu ku-ASTM A335 standard, enokuqukethwe kwe-chromium okungu-4.00–6.00% kanye nokuqukethwe kwe-molybdenum okungu-0.45–0.65%. Lokhu kuhambisana namazinga e-ASTM A335/A335M kanye ne-ASME SA335/SA335M, okunikeza amandla okudonsa angu-≥415 MPa kanye namandla okukhiqiza angu-≥205 MPa.
Amapayipi ensimbi e-P5 abonisa ukumelana nokushisa okukhulu nokukhukhuleka ezindaweni ezishisa kakhulu ezifika ku-540°C. Izicelo ezibalulekile zifaka:
Imboni Yamandla: Ama-superheater e-boiler, ama-reheater, kanye namapayipi amakhulu omusi; afanele izingxenye ze-boiler ezinomfutho ophezulu ezisebenza ngomfutho ongu-≥9.8 MPa kanye namazinga okushisa aphakathi kuka-450°C no-650°C.
Imboni Ye-Petrochemical: Izingxenye ezibalulekile ezifana namapayipi okudlulisa ama-reactor e-hydroprocessing, imigqa yokudlulisa amayunithi okuqhekeka, kanye namayunithi okulungisa ama-catalytic. Ema-media aqukethe uwoyela negesi, izinga lokugqwala kwensimbi ye-P5 liphansi ngo-40% kunelensimbi engagqwali engu-304. Ukukhiqizwa kwezingxenye zesakhiwo: Izingxenye zemishini ezifana namapayipi okubhoboza uwoyela, imiphini yokushayela yezimoto, kanye nezindandatho zokuthwala ezigoqekayo.
2. I-A335 P9
I-P9 ingeyechungechunge lwe-chromium ephezulu, enokuqukethwe kwe-chromium okungu-8–10% kanye nokuqukethwe kwe-molybdenum okungu-0.9–1.1%; inikeza ukumelana okuhle kakhulu kokushisa okuphezulu kanye namandla aphezulu. Leli phayiphi lisetshenziswa kakhulu embonini ye-petrochemical kanye nemishini ye-boiler, efanelekile ezindaweni zokusebenza ezinomfutho ophezulu, ezinokushisa okuphezulu (umfutho ophezulu wokusebenza >9.8 MPa; amazinga okushisa afinyelela ku-650°C). I-P9 ivame ukusetshenziselwa ukukhiqiza izingxenye ezithwala ingcindezi ezifana nama-boiler superheater kanye nama-reheater, futhi isetshenziswa kabanzi kuma-refinery catalytic cracking units kanye namapayipi aqukethe i-sulfur anokushisa okuphezulu.
3. A335 P11
I-P11 iyinsimbi ye-chromium-molybdenum ene-alloy ephansi enokuqukethwe kwe-chromium okungu-1.0–1.5% kanye nokuqukethwe kwe-molybdenum okungu-0.44–0.65%, okunikeza ukushibilika okuhle kanye namandla okushisa aphakathi nendawo. Ukusebenza kwayo kudlula okwamapayipi ensimbi ajwayelekile angenamthungo; ilula ngesisindo ngenkathi inikeza ukugoba okulinganayo kanye namandla okugoba.
I-P11 isetshenziswa kakhulu ku:
Amapayipi okushintshanisa ukushisa kanye namapayipi okudlulisa umusi okushisa okuphakathi emkhakheni we-petrochemical
Izinhlelo zamapayipi okushisa okuphezulu ezimbonini ezifana nokukhipha uwoyela, ukudluliselwa kwegesi yemvelo, kanye nokukhiqizwa kwamandla okushisa
Izinga lokushisa elisebenzayo: ≤550°C
I-P11 iyinto yokuthuthukisa ekhethwayo lapho amazinga okushisa okusebenza edlula umkhawulo ophezulu wamapayipi ensimbi yekhabhoni (ASTM A106).
4. A335 P22(okulingana nezinga lasekhaya12Cr2MoG)
I-P22 iqukethe i-chromium engu-2.25% kanye ne-molybdenum engu-1% futhi yenzelwe ngqo izindawo ezinokushisa okuphezulu, ezinomfutho ophezulu, kanye nokushisa okusebenzayo okufika ku-580°C kanye nomfutho ongu-≥9.8 MPa. Izinto zokwakha zihlanganisa amandla aphezulu okuqhekeka kanye nokuguquguquka okuhle kwesikhathi eside.
I-P22 isetshenziswa kabanzi kumapayipi amakhulu omusi kanye nama-header kuma-boiler ezitshalo zamandla, ama-superheater kanye namapayipi omusi embonini ye-petrochemical, kanye nezinhlelo zamapayipi anomfutho ophezulu emishinini yamandla enuzi. Izinga lokushisa elisebenzayo: ≤600°C. Idlala indima ebalulekile ekusetshenzisweni kwamapayipi ahlukahlukene afudumele kuyo yonke imikhakha yamandla okushisa, amandla enuzi, kanye ne-petrochemical. 5. A335 P91 (elingana nebanga lasekhaya elingu-10Cr9Mo1VNb)
I-P91 iyizinga lokusebenza okuphezulu ngaphakathi kochungechunge lwe-A335, enokuqukethwe kwe-chromium okungu-8–9.5% kanye nokuqukethwe kwe-molybdenum okungu-0.85–1.05%, kanye nokwengezwa kwezinto ezincane ezifana ne-vanadium (V) kanye ne-niobium (Nb). Inikeza amandla okukhiqiza angu-≥415 MPa kanye namandla okudonsa angu-≥585 MPa, futhi ifanele amazinga okushisa okusebenza afinyelela ku-625°C.
Izinzuzo eziyinhloko ze-P91 zifaka:
Ukucindezeleka kwayo okuvumelekile ebangeni lika-550–650°C kuphindwe kabili kunokwensimbi zendabuko, okuvumela ukwehla okungu-40% kobukhulu bodonga lwamapayipi ngaphansi kwezimo ezifanayo.
Ibonisa amandla amahle kakhulu okushisa okuphezulu, ukumelana nokushiswa kwe-oxidation, kanye nokumelana nokuqhekeka.
Amandla ayo okuqhekeka ku-600°C aphezulu ngokuphindwe kathathu kuya kane kunalawo ezinto ezifanayo.
I-P91 isetshenziswa kakhulu ekufakeni amapayipi amakhulu omusi kumayunithi kagesi abucayi kakhulu nabucayi kakhulu, amapayipi anomfutho ophezulu ezitshalweni zamandla enuzi, kanye nama-superheater kuma-boiler amakhulu eziteshi zamandla. Eminyakeni yamuva nje, iye yasetshenziswa kabanzi ekufakeni amapayipi amakhulu omusi ezitshalweni zamandla ezinkulu ezweni lakithi.
II. Izinto Ezibalulekile Okufanele Uzicabangele Lapho Uthenga Amapayipi Ensimbi E-Alloy
1. Ukukhetha Izinto Eziqondile Ngokusekelwe Ezimweni Zokusebenza
Ukukhethwa kwezinto kumele kusekelwe ekufanelekeni kwezimo zokusebenza ezithile. Kwemishini yebhoyila enokushisa okuphezulu, enomfutho ophezulu, amazinga akhethekile e-boyila anjenge12Cr1MoVGfuthi15CrMoGkufanelekile; amazinga e-P5 kanye ne-P9 ayathandwa kumayunithi okuqhekeka kwe-catalytic e-refinery kanye namapayipi aqukethe i-sulfur; futhi izinto ezisezingeni eliphezulu njenge-P91 ziyadingeka ekufakweni kwamapayipi amakhulu omusi wamayunithi abaluleke kakhulu. Emazingeni okushisa okusebenza angaphezu kuka-600°C, ngisho nezinto ezisezingeni eliphezulu njenge-P92 kufanele zicatshangelwe. Gwema ukwenza izinqumo ngokusekelwe kuphela entengo—amapayipi e-alloy abiza u-30-50% ngaphezu kwensimbi yekhabhoni evamile, futhi izingcaphuno eziphansi kakhulu zingase zibonise ukwakheka kwamakhemikhali okungaphansi kwesilinganiso noma amaphutha okukhiqiza.
2. Ukuqinisekiswa Okuqinile Kokwakheka Kwezinto Nezindinganiso
Ngesikhathi sokuthenga, kubalulekile ukuqinisekisa ukuthi ukwakheka kwamakhemikhali kwezinto kuhlangabezana nezidingo ezijwayelekile (isb., i-P5 idinga okuqukethwe kwe-chromium okungu-4.0–6.0% kanye nokuqukethwe kwe-molybdenum okungu-0.45–0.65%). Abahlinzeki kumele banikeze imibiko yokuhlaziywa kwe-spectral kanye nezitifiketi zokuhlolwa kwezinto eziphelele (i-MTC). Qaphela ngokuqondile ukuthi amasampula angu-12% ajikeleza emakethe anokuqukethwe kwe-chromium kanye ne-molybdenum okungaphansi kwemingcele ejwayelekile ephansi. Kumaphrojekthi abalulekile, kunconywa ukusampula nokuhlola okuvela eceleni (isb., yi-SGS). 3. Gxila Ezifisweni Zabahlinzeki Namakhono Okuhlola
Abahlinzeki bekhwalithi ephezulu kufanele babe nesitifiketi sesistimu yekhwalithi ye-ISO9001 futhi babe nemigqa yokukhiqiza yokudonsa nokudonsa/ukudonsa ngokubandayo, kanye namalayisense okukhiqiza ahambisanayo. Kufanele bahlonyiswe ngezindawo zokuhlola zobungcweti ezikwazi ukwenza ukuhlaziywa kokwakheka kwamakhemikhali, ukuhlolwa kwempahla yemishini, kanye nokuhlolwa okungonakalisi (MT/UT), futhi banikeze imibiko yokuhlola ephelele lapho bethunyelwa. Abakhiqizi abaneLayisensi Yokukhiqiza Imishini Ekhethekile kufanele banikezwe kuqala.
4. Beka phambili ukwelashwa kokushisa kanye nokulawulwa kwenqubo
Inqubo yokwelapha ukushisa (ukulungisa + ukuqinisa) yamapayipi ensimbi e-alloy ithinta ngqo izakhiwo zezinto ezibonakalayo. Kubalulekile ukuqinisekisa ukuthi inqubo yokukhiqiza isebenzisa ukuhluzwa kwezingilazi (ukunciphisa ukungcola kwe-sulfur ne-phosphorus) kanye nokwelashwa kokushisa okubili kokulungisa nokuqinisa (ukuvimbela ukujiya kwamabele). Kwezinsimbi ezine-alloy ephezulu njenge-P91, ezivame ukuqhekeka okubangelwa yi-hydrogen ngesikhathi sokushisela, inqubo ehlanganisiwe ye-argon-arc kanye nenqubo yokushisela kagesi kumele isetshenziswe, futhi amazinga okushisa okushisa alawulwe ngokuqinile.
5. Qinisekisa Ukunemba Kobukhulu kanye Nezindinganiso Zokuhlola
Ukubekezelela ububanzi bangaphandle kufanele kulawulwe ngaphakathi kuka-±0.75%, futhi ukuphambuka kobukhulu bodonga akufanele kudlule ku-±10%. Ukuhlolwa kwe-Ultrasonic kumele kuhlangabezane namazinga e-Level L2 (GB/T 5777), futhi usayizi wezinhlamvu kufanele ube yiBanga lesi-5 noma ngaphezulu. Izinkontileka zokuthenga kufanele zichaze ngokucacile izinqubo zokusingatha izingxabano zekhwalithi, kufaka phakathi imininingwane yenqubo yokushisela kanye nezindlela zokubuyisa noma ukushintshwa kwezimpahla ngenxa yezinkinga zekhwalithi.
III. Ukuguquguquka Kwemakethe kanye Nemikhuba Yezimboni
Kusukela ngo-2026, imakethe yamapayipi ensimbi e-alloy igcine ukuthambekela okukhuphukayo okuqhubekayo. Idatha yemboni ikhombisa ukuthi ngo-2024, inani labaphakeli bamapayipi ensimbi e-alloy abafanelekayo ezweni lakithi lifinyelele ku-27, kanye nomthamo wokukhiqiza waminyaka yonke odlula amathani angu-500,000. Ngokuphathelene namanani, izimboni ezinkulu zensimbi muva nje zigcine amanani azinzile, kuyilapho ama-oda ezinhlobo zensimbi e-alloy ephethe i-tungsten ne-molybdenum "exoxiswana ngazo ngokwe-oda ngalinye."
Njengoba imishini yokuphehla ugesi emikhulu ithuthuka iye kumandla aphezulu kanye nemingcele, isidingo sezinto ezisebenza kahle njenge-P91/T91 siyaqhubeka nokukhula. Ukusungula izinto ezintsha kwezobuchwepheshe okwamanje kugxile ezindaweni ezifana nobuchwepheshe be-micro-alloying kanye nokwenza ngcono izinqubo zokwelapha ukushisa.
